Stop Russia from hosting the World Cup in 2018 after Russian fan's actions.
Rejected
14 signatures
What the petition asks
Before their first match Russian fans had already started to attack fans of other nations. We would like the tournament to be moved so to protect fans of other nations. If a suitable location could not be found we would rather that the tournament be cancelled altogether to protect fans.
There are reports coming out of Marseille that an England fan was pushed under a metro train in Marseille, and many England fans were chased out of the stadium by Hooligan Russian fans. These hooligans also set off flares during the match, endangering the lives of many people. Russian fans were starting fights in the streets. Russia is a very xenophobic country which does not help to keep traveling fans safe.
Why it was rejected
It asked for something that is not the responsibility of the UK Government or Parliament.
